We’ll depart from Madrid at 9 am and will arrive after two hours at a viewpoint hanging over a deep gorge and river valley close to our first destination. After this spectacular photo opportunity, it’s just a few minutes drives to Ciudad Encantada, an amazing karst rock landscape that began to form over 90 million years ago. On our hike, through that fascinating landscape, we observe the finest examples of this kind of surreal rock formation. Resembling giant mushrooms, docking ships or kissing lovers, this park is as magical as only nature could create it. After a walk of about 90 minutes, we’ll return to our comfortable touring van and drive to the nearby beautiful city of Cuenca. From a cliff overlooking the old town below us, we'll take some great pictures, and then head to lunch. Located in one of the older houses built right onto one of the gorges we’ll enjoy a tasty 3-course meal and wine. In the afternoon we’ll take our time to explore the colorful old quarter of Cuenca, see its’ famous “hanging houses”, and enjoy the scenic panorama from the bridge below.
